Occurrence of Rampant Caries Among Adults Attending Kuwait Dental Clinics
Objective: To determine the occurrence of adult rampant caries among patients attending dental clinics in Kuwait. Methods: Dental clinics in 6 Primary Health Centers from each of the 5 Governorates in Kuwait were randomly selected, making a total of 30 selected dental clinics. The dentists at these clinics were requested to record the total number of patients seen each day, as well as the total number of adult rampant caries cases seen within 1 month. Adult rampant caries was defined as the presence of at least 8 open carious lesions, with at least one anterior tooth involved in a patient aged 16 years or older. After informed consent from the patients, the dentists collected information on age, gender, nationality, level of education and socio-economic status, based on monthly income of the patients. In addition, a questionnaire that elicited similar information was administered on 38 dentists who attended a lecture course in Cariolgy. Results: Adult rampant caries was recorded in 0.26% of 11,538 patients that attended the selected dental clinics in 1 month, and their mean age was 37 years (range 16-60 years). However, the questionnaire study estimated the occurrence of the disease in 3% of 7,373 patients. Two-thirds of the patients that attended the dental clinics had primary and secondary education, and only 21% had no formal education. ANOVA showed that cases of adult rampant caries were significantly higher (p<0.001) among patients of lower socio-economic group as compared to those from high or medium income group. Conclusion: Adult rampant caries occurs in at least 0.26 % of patients attending the Kuwait dental clinics, and is more prevalent in those in the lower socio-economic group.
